The Lakeview Motel is centrally located to a number of popular attractions in the Kern River Valley area. Were only 5 minutes from California Audubons Kern River Preserve, one of the last stands of riparian forest in California, and home to many rare bird species. Were only 10 minutes from rafting the Wild and Scenic Kern River, immortalized in song by country singer Merle Haggard. Hiking 4,980-ft Cook Peak is just behind the motel. Fishing, Wind Sailing, and Boating are just across the street in Isabella Lake, with its 38 miles of pristine shoreline, and home of Southern Californias largest trout fishing derby. If thats not enough to peak your interest, we are also located in one, of only two areas in the United States, where five climate zones come together. This means within a few minutes drive from your room, you can go Snow Skiing, walk in the Desert, climb in the Mountains, explore the River, fish in the Lake,
and then just for fun, since the Lakeview Motel is also located at the southern entrance to Giant Sequoia National Monument, admire the majesty of the largest living trees on earth.
